Venice - Saltwater Fishing Report

The Gulf has been beautiful, and the action continues to be very good. Yesterday we fished over a wreck about 15 miles west of Venice and had lots of fish hitting.
These wrecks always seem to produce good fishing action and right now there some schools of permit which can go as big as 25 pounds hanging over this sunken structure. Best baits to get them to hit has been shrimp and crabs.
Bottom fishing for grouper and mangrove snapper has been decent with plenty of keepers to keep everyone happy.
We've also been picking up some nice kingfish to 20 pounds.
